    The Grand Rapids Public Schools is a public school district serving Grand Rapids, Michigan. Grand Rapids Public Schools (GRPS) is Michigan's eight largest public school district. [1] It is also the third-largest employer in the City of Grand Rapids. GRPS serves nearly 14,557 students with 2,700 employees, including 1,400 teachers.

    Much of American Pie is based on writer Adam Herz's days at East Grand Rapids High School. [32] In the film, the town is called "East Great Falls", and the high school bears the same school colors — blue and gold — along with a similar mascot — the Trailblazers instead of the Pioneers.

    East Grand Rapids Public Schools is a school district located within East Grand Rapids, Michigan. Founded in 1841, the district limits mirror the city limits except for a small grouping of homes north of the city.

    To graduate, students must receive twenty-two and one half (22.5) credits. The minimum graduation requirements for Forest Hills Northern include four credits of English; four credits of mathematics; three credits of science; three credits of social science; one credit of physical education and health; one credit of visual, performing, applied arts; and two credits of a foreign language.

    Innovation Central High School, founded in 1849 as Grand Rapids High School, [2] is a public high school located at 421 Fountain Street NE in Grand Rapids, Michigan. [3] The high school offers classes for grades 9–12. The school colors are Gold and Black, and the school mascot is the Ram. [4]
